Bagley, Detroit, MI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Bagley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bagley 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,180 | $800 | $1,595 |
Bagley 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,548 | $1,000 | $3,250 |
Bagley 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,585 | $1,300 | $3,250 |
Bagley 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,450 | $2,300 | $2,600 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bagley
What type of rentals are currently available in Bagley?
There are currently 152 Apartments for Rent in Bagley, MI with pricing that ranges from $700 to $4,137. There are also 85 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bagley ranging from $800 to $3,250.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bagley?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bagley ranges from $800 to $3,250 with an average monthly rent of $1,532.
